Here are the ingredients:
1 package of firm tofu (i get the nasoya brand from wal-mart)
1 pound of ground pork or turkey (pork is tastier, turkey is better for you)
seasonings: dried or fresh garlic, dried or fresh ginger, soy sauce
about 1 cup of heated chicken broth (mixed with some flour/cornstarch)
Basically, I take the brick of tofu, microwave it for 1 1/2 minutes and then cut it into little cubes. While that's microwaving I cook and drain the ground meat...then I add the tofu and seasonings to taste and stir in the chicken broth mixture (just to make it saucier)....and simmer that for a little bit. We always serve it over rice....and tonight I just added a can of green beans for our vegetable. Mmmm....I even have some leftovers which I am very excited about. :)
